The average train between Kent and Thatcham takes 2h 47m and the fastest train takes 2h 18m. There is a train service every few hours from Kent to Thatcham. The journey time may be longer on weekends and holidays; use the search form on this page to search for a specific travel date.
Trains run every 2 hours between Kent and Thatcham. The earliest departure is at 12:46 AM at night, and the last departure from Kent is at 8:47 PM which arrives into Thatcham at 11:24 PM. All services require a transfer at Ashford International and take an average of 2h 47m. The schedules shown below are for the next available departures.

No, there is no direct train from Kent to Thatcham. However, there are services departing from Kent station and arriving at Thatcham station via London St Pancras Intl.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 2h 47m.

The distance between Kent and Thatcham is 138 km. The road distance is 190 km.
You can take a train from Lenham to Thatcham via Ashford International, London St Pancras International, King's Cross St. Pancras station, Paddington, and London Paddington in around 3h 1m.
